## Onboarding: User Module Extraction — Weekly Eng Sync Notes

Team Braxline is splitting the user module out of the Ostermill monolith this quarter. New joiners should review the strangler-pattern plan: reads shift to the new Userbridge service first, writes follow after two weeks of shadow traffic. Migration scripts live in the shared runbook; run them only from the staging bastion. To decrypt the migration credentials bundle, use the recovery passphrase shown immediately below.

vault phrase of tagag-fawef = lammir-ulaiel-oliax-belox-eliox-ulaok-gilael-norys-holox-fenir

## Artifact Signing — SDK Parity Notes (Weekly Sync)

Kestrel SDK for Android reached parity with the Swift client this sprint: offline queueing, batched telemetry, and retry semantics now match. Both SDKs ship as signed artifacts from the same pipeline. Remaining gap: background sync throttling, targeted next sprint. Verify both release bundles before tagging. Both artifacts validate against the shared signing key below.

signing key of kawig-fafog = bky19_6Fypv1qws7J8qJtaYjX

## Building Access — Spares Room (Hullbrook Annex)

Contractors: the spare hardware room is down the east corridor on the ground floor, third door on the left. Sign in at the front desk first and grab a visitor lanyard. Anything you take out, jot it in the blue logbook — yes, even the little stuff. The door self-locks, so don't wedge it. To get in, punch in the code below.

staff pass of hagug-taguf = bdg-HJ-9

Heads up, sales leads — from the first of next month we're moving all distribution from Cartwell Freight to Fernroute Logistics. Short version: better rates on regional runs, two-day delivery to the Aldmere corridor instead of four, and proper weekend dispatch at last. Expect a bumpy first fortnight while warehouse handover happens, so pad delivery promises by a couple of days on new orders. Don't mention the switch to customers until the official comms go out. The commercial background to this decision is set out below.

management briefing: Only 33 of the 205 pilot accounts renewed Kasath, so a churn review is set for October 17. Weniusek Logistics is in early talks to buy Holethax Freight for about $345.6 million.